Seite 1 von 1

Dataframe values in zeilenabhängigkeit bestimmen

Verfasst: Dienstag 9. Januar 2018, 10:09
von zuio
Hallo. Ganz kurze Frage:
weiß jemand wie ich bei einem dataframe die values abhängig von der Zeile ansprechen kann?
Generell sieht das ja oft so aus:

Code: Alles auswählen

df2[['B','D']]
# Ergebnis:
#            B          D
# 0 2000-01-01  -2.611072
# 1 2000-01-02   0.630309
# 2 2000-01-03  -1.645430
# 3 2000-01-04   1.056535
# 4 2000-01-05   2.194970
# 5 2000-01-06   0.537804
# 6 2000-01-07   1.011678

df2[1:3]
#    A          B  C         D    E    F
# 1  1 2000-01-02  1  0.630309  off  foo
# 2  1 2000-01-03  2 -1.645430   on  foo
Ich habe nun das Datum mit Hilfe von set_index als neuen Index bestimmt und möchte anhand des Zeilennamens auf die entsprechenden values zugreifen, nicht anhand der Nummerierung. Ich hoffe ich hab das einigermaßen verständlich ausdrücken können.. :?

lg

Re: Dataframe values in zeilenabhängigkeit bestimmen

Verfasst: Dienstag 9. Januar 2018, 12:13
von noisefloor
Hallo,

`loc`(für den Namen) oder `iloc` (für die Zeilennummer) sind dein Freund.

Das stehr aber auch in der Doku zu "Indexing and Selecting Data"...

Gruß, noisefloor